Best time for golfing from November to April. This is the most suitable time to visit the Capital, especially to play golf with the chilly weather. The outdoor temperature ranges from 17 to 22 degrees Celsius. In the North, there are 24 golf courses, including 8 in Hanoi. Many golfers love the courses such as Long Bien, Kings' Island Golf, Thanh Lanh Valley, Legend Hill, Skylake Golf Course. These courses have beautiful design, create great challenges and provide excellent service. Therefore, they are always the destinations of major domestic and foreign tournaments.
Despite being a thriving city, Hanoi still retains its ancient beauty, both modern and floral. Hanoi now has more than 4,000 memorials and beautiful landscapes with hundreds of famous pagodas, architectural works and scenic spots. Even in the inner-city districts, visitors can also find a system of large-scale museums and unique landscapes of Hanoi such as Ho Chi Minh Mausoleum, One Pillar Pagoda, Temple of Literature, Vietnam Museum of Ethnology, Hoan Kiem Lake, West Lake, Long Bien Bridge, etc.
Hanoi has undoubtedly one of the most diverse and unique cuisines in Asia and the world. Some well-known and exquisite dishes you must try in Hanoi include pho, bread, Trang Tien ice cream, Ho Tay shrimp, egg coffee, etc. Vietnamese pho is in the top 10 best dishes and bread is in the top 10 best street foods in the world.
Golfer who love exquisite handicrafts can also find their delights in craft villages such as Bat Trang ceramics, Ngu Xa bronze casting and Yen Thai village.
In addition to experiencing a prosperous and urban Hanoi, golfers can also visit other famous destinations including: Ha Long, Ninh Binh, Mai Chau, Sa Pa, etc. Hanoi is likened to the heart of Vietnam, so it only takes a few hours to get to those places, about 1 - 5 hours. You can move conveniently by plane, train, bus, private car or motorbike.
Many places in Southeast Asia and around the world have direct flights to Hanoi, including: Jakarta, Singapore, Kuala Lumpur, Chiang Mai, Manila, Siem Reap, Luang Prabang, Vientiane and Denpasar. Flight time is from 1 - 5 hours. Hanoi's climate is typical for the Northern region with the characteristics of tropical monsoon climate. It’s hot and rainy in summer and cold in winter with little rain.
